5 Best Peptides for Angiogenesis
Five peptides consistently appear in research literature and real-world community protocols when people pursue angiogenesis as a goal: BPC-157, TB-500, GHK-Cu, the QK peptide, and MOTS-c. Their mechanisms differ considerably, from VEGF receptor sensitization to actin cytoskeleton regulation to mitochondrial metabolic reprogramming, and so does the strength of the evidence behind each.
